探索
Worldpay MCP

Worldpay MCP

一个基于MCP协议的Worldpay支付服务端实现
2分
0
2025-04-28 23:21:23
概述
工具列表
内容详情
替代品

什么是Worldpay MCP服务器?

Worldpay MCP服务器是一个简单易用的支付处理工具,通过Model Context Protocol (MCP)协议连接您的应用与Worldpay支付系统。它支持创建支付、查询支付记录等功能,并兼容多种框架和编程语言。

如何使用Worldpay MCP服务器?

您只需安装服务器并配置环境变量即可开始使用。支持通过命令行或集成的Web界面操作,适合开发者快速集成支付功能。

适用场景

适合需要在线支付功能的企业和开发者,例如电子商务网站、订阅服务提供商或任何需要安全支付解决方案的平台。

主要功能

支付创建支持通过API创建信用卡、PayPal等多种支付方式。
支付查询根据条件(如时间范围、金额、货币)查询历史支付记录。
定制化支付表单生成自动生成HTML/React组件,快速集成到现有系统。
服务器端支付代码生成根据需求生成Node.js或Java代码用于处理支付逻辑。

优势与局限性

优势
易于集成,支持多种编程语言和框架。
丰富的API接口,满足不同业务需求。
安全性高,符合国际支付标准。
快速生成支付表单和代码模板,提升开发效率。
局限性
需要配置环境变量和依赖项,初学者可能需要一定学习成本。
仅支持部分高级功能,复杂场景可能需要额外开发。
对网络环境有一定要求,确保稳定运行。

如何使用

安装服务器下载项目代码后运行 `npm install` 安装依赖。
构建服务器使用 `npm run build` 构建服务器版本。
配置环境变量设置Worldpay用户名和密码作为环境变量。
启动服务器运行 `node dist/server-sse.js` 启动服务器。

使用案例

案例1:创建支付调用 `makePayment` 创建一笔支付请求。
案例2:查询支付记录根据条件查询支付记录。

常见问题

1
如何安装Worldpay MCP服务器?首先克隆仓库,然后运行 `npm install` 安装依赖,并执行 `npm run build` 构建服务器。
2
如何生成支付表单代码?使用 `generateCheckoutForm` 工具,输入您的Checkout ID和框架类型即可生成所需代码。
3
是否支持多种编程语言?是的,目前支持Node.js和Java,未来还将扩展更多语言。

相关资源

Worldpay官方文档Worldpay官方开发者文档,全面了解API。
GitHub仓库开源项目地址,获取最新版本和示例代码。
视频教程快速入门视频,手把手教学。
精选MCP服务推荐
Duckduckgo MCP Server
已认证
DuckDuckGo搜索MCP服务器,为Claude等LLM提供网页搜索和内容抓取服务
Python
212
4.3分
Firecrawl MCP Server
Firecrawl MCP Server是一个集成Firecrawl网页抓取能力的模型上下文协议服务器,提供丰富的网页抓取、搜索和内容提取功能。
TypeScript
2,956
5分
Figma Context MCP
Framelink Figma MCP Server是一个为AI编程工具(如Cursor)提供Figma设计数据访问的服务器,通过简化Figma API响应,帮助AI更准确地实现设计到代码的一键转换。
TypeScript
6,102
4.5分
Edgeone Pages MCP Server
EdgeOne Pages MCP是一个通过MCP协议快速部署HTML内容到EdgeOne Pages并获取公开URL的服务
TypeScript
88
4.8分
Baidu Map
已认证
百度地图MCP Server是国内首个兼容MCP协议的地图服务,提供地理编码、路线规划等10个标准化API接口,支持Python和Typescript快速接入,赋能智能体实现地图相关功能。
Python
323
4.5分
Exa Web Search
已认证
Exa MCP Server是一个为AI助手(如Claude)提供网络搜索功能的服务器,通过Exa AI搜索API实现实时、安全的网络信息获取。
TypeScript
1,429
5分
Minimax MCP Server
MiniMax Model Context Protocol (MCP) 是一个官方服务器,支持与强大的文本转语音、视频/图像生成API交互,适用于多种客户端工具如Claude Desktop、Cursor等。
Python
364
4.8分
Context7
Context7 MCP是一个为AI编程助手提供实时、版本特定文档和代码示例的服务,通过Model Context Protocol直接集成到提示中,解决LLM使用过时信息的问题。
TypeScript
4,853
4.7分
安装
复制以下命令到你的Client进行配置
注意:您的密钥属于敏感信息,请勿与任何人分享。